Ministry of Science and Higher Education of the Russian Federation
Samara State Technical University
Eleventh All-Russian Scientific Conference with International Participation
“Mathematical Modeling and Boundary Value Problems”
(MMiKZ- 2019: Samara, 27.05.19-30.05.19)
First Announcement
CONFERENCE TOPICS
The conference is devoted to problems of mathematical modeling and its application for solving applied problems of control, system analysis, mechanics and mechatronics, problems of basic research of the differential equations theory and boundary value problems, as well as information technology. The following sections are planned:
- Mathematical models of mechanics, strength and reliability of structural elements.
- Modeling and optimization of dynamic systems and systems with distributed parameters.
- Differential equations and boundary value problems.
- Information technology in mathematical modeling.
